    If you're talking about importing metadata from Fortify to configure it as an SP I don't think the platform supports this; see this older support post. There is a product enhancement Idea for that feature you can comment on or vote for. It's linked in that post, or searchable from https://okta-ideas.pixtulate.com as "Allow import of Service Provider (SP) metadata".

        I can't find any. We have MicroFocus in our list of integrate-able applications, but I assume this is only their IAM solution. Fortify looks like an application security product. I don't see any mention of anyone using Okta as an IdP for it but that doesn't mean someone hasn't done it somewhere. Uploading Fortify metadata doesn't seem possible, though, so you'll have to integrate Fortify as a SP another way.
